‘Dragon Ball: The Breakers’ Releases Closed Beta Test Trailer
by Sage Ashford
Announced by Bandai Namco, Dragon Ball: The Breakers is an asymmetrical action game in the vein of Dead by Daylight or Friday the 13th. Rather than being one of the Z Fighters, players are in the role of one of seven survivors (including Bulma and Oolong apparently) of a city who have to run away from the antagonist, known as a “Raider,” which can be Frieza, Cell, or Buu.
The goal of the game is to either wipe out all of the survivors as a Raider or escape from the battlefield as a survivor through the Super Time Machine. The closed beta test trailer not only explains the game’s systems in detail, but also confirms the dates of the closed beta test. Anyone who makes it into the test will be able to play on December 3rd from 6pm to 10pm, and December 4th from 4pm to 8pm, 10pm to 2pm, and 6pm to 10pm, Pacific Time.
Dragon Ball: The Breakers launches for PlayStation 4, Xbox One, Nintendo Switch, and Steam in 2022.
